网站服务器要什么配置
-
配置一个网站服务器是一个复杂的任务,需要考虑多个方面。以下是关于网站服务器所需配置的一些建议:
-
硬件配置:
a. CPU:选择多核处理器,确保能够处理大负载。
b. 内存:根据网站的访问量和需求,选择足够大的内存容量。
c. 存储:使用SSD固态硬盘可以提供更快的读写速度。
d. 网络:确保有稳定的高速网络连接。 -
操作系统:
a. Linux操作系统:像Ubuntu、CentOS等,因为它们稳定、安全且易于管理。
b. Windows服务器操作系统:适用于需要使用Windows特定技术的网站。 -
网络安全:
a. 防火墙:安装并配置防火墙以防止未经授权的访问和恶意攻击。
b. SSL证书:为网站启用SSL证书,以确保数据传输的安全性。
c. 网络监控:使用网络监控工具来监视服务器的性能,并及时发现和解决问题。 -
数据库:
a. MySQL或者PostgreSQL:选择一个可靠的关系型数据库管理系统。
b. 数据库缓存:考虑使用缓存技术,如Redis或Memcached,提高数据库的性能。 -
Web服务器:
a. Apache HTTP Server:广泛使用的开源Web服务器。
b. Nginx:轻量级且高性能的Web服务器。 -
负载均衡:
使用负载均衡可以将流量分配到多个服务器,提高网站的可用性和性能。 -
冗余备份:
配置定期的数据备份和灾备方案,确保网站的数据安全性。 -
日志分析:
安装日志分析工具,如ELK Stack或者AWStats,可以帮助你监控网站的访问和性能。
以上仅为基本建议,具体的服务器配置取决于网站的规模、访问量和特定要求。最好咨询专业的服务器配置人员或者网络运维团队,以确保服务器能够满足网站的需求。
1年前 -
-
网站服务器的配置可以根据不同的需求和预算来进行选择。以下是一些常见和推荐的配置要求:
-
处理器(CPU):选择处理器时,应考虑网站的访问量和数据处理需求。通常,多核处理器能够提供更好的性能,特别是对于高访问量的网站。选择时应尽量选择具有更高的频率和更多的核心数。
-
内存(RAM):足够的内存对于网站服务器的性能至关重要。内存的大小对于处理并发请求、缓存数据以及提供快速响应非常重要。具体的内存需求取决于网站的规模和需求,但通常建议至少8GB内存。
-
存储(硬盘):存储是网站服务器存储数据和文件的地方。有两种主要类型的存储设备可供选择:机械硬盘和固态硬盘(SSD)。固态硬盘速度更快,读写性能更高,但相对而言更贵。为了实现更快的读写速度,SSD是一个很好的选择。
-
网络带宽:网络带宽是指服务器与互联网之间的传输速度。对于高访问量的网站来说,具有更高的网络带宽非常重要,以保证流畅的用户体验。选择合适的网络带宽要考虑网站的访问量和预期的流量。
-
操作系统:选择操作系统取决于服务器使用的软件和技术。最常见的选择是Linux操作系统,如Ubuntu、CentOS等。这些操作系统具有稳定性、安全性和可定制性更强。对于特定的应用需求,也可以选择Windows Server操作系统。
除了上述要素外,还要考虑其他因素,如备份和灾难恢复机制、安全性、扩展性和可靠性等。对于大型、高访问量的网站,可能还需要考虑负载均衡、CDN加速等技术来提高性能和可靠性。
需要注意的是,网站服务器的配置需求可能随着时间和需求的变化而变化,因此及时评估和升级服务器的配置是很重要的。
1年前 -
-
配置一个适合的网站服务器对于网站的正常运行和用户体验至关重要。一个好的服务器配置可以确保网站的稳定性、可靠性和安全性。以下是配置一个网站服务器所需的要素:
1.操作系统:大多数网站服务器使用Linux操作系统,如CentOS、Ubuntu等。Linux操作系统具有稳定、安全、灵活等特点,适用于承载各种类型的网站。
2.硬件:网站服务器的硬件配置应根据网站的访问量和需求来确定。以下是硬件配置的主要要素:
- CPU:选择高性能的多核心处理器。常见的有Intel Xeon系列。
- 内存:具体内存的大小应根据服务器的负载和需求来决定,通常推荐至少8GB以上。
- 存储:使用高速固态硬盘(SSD)来存储网站的数据和文件,以提高读写速度。
- 网卡:选择高速网卡以确保快速的网络传输。
3.网络连接:网站服务器需要一个高速、稳定的网络连接,以保证用户在访问网站时能够快速加载页面和文件。建议选择优质的互联网服务提供商(ISP)或数据中心,以确保网络连接的稳定性。
4.数据库:对于需要存储大量数据的网站,数据库服务器的配置也非常重要。常用的数据库服务器包括MySQL、MongoDB等。数据库服务器的硬件配置应与网站服务器相匹配。
5.安全性:保护网站和用户数据安全是网站服务器配置中不可忽视的重要方面。以下是一些常见的安全性要素:
- 防火墙:配置防火墙以控制进出服务器的网络流量,屏蔽恶意攻击和非法访问。
- SSL证书:为网站添加SSL证书,确保通过HTTPS协议进行安全的数据传输。
- 安全更新:及时更新服务器的操作系统和应用程序补丁,以修复已知的安全漏洞。
6.备份与恢复:定期进行网站和数据库的备份,并存储在安全的地方,以确保在意外情况下能够快速恢复网站。
7.服务器软件:根据不同的网站需求,选择适合的服务器软件,例如Web服务器(如Apache、Nginx)、缓存服务器(如Varnish、Memcached)等。
总而言之,一个合理配置的网站服务器需要综合考虑硬件、软件、安全性和可靠性等因素。根据网站的需求和预算,选择适合的服务器配置是确保网站正常运行的关键。
1年前